The Production Clerk supports daily manufacturing operations through production documentation, cost tracking, system data entry, and cross-functional communication to ensure efficient workflow and accurate reporting.
-
Maintain accurate daily production records, work orders, and documentation
-
Monitor production output, material usage, and downtime tracking
-
Assist with production cost tracking, material variances, and operational data reporting
-
Compile and organize data for cost analysis and performance review
-
Enter and process production transactions, inventory movements, and work orders in SAP and/or WMS systems
-
Reconcile system data to support inventory accuracy
-
Prepare reports, production paperwork, and general administrative documentation
-
Manage professional email communication with the Sales team regarding order status and production updates
-
Complete Quality Assurance (QA) to ensure compliance with documentation and production standards
-
Maintain organized digital and physical production records
-
Support inventory and material coordination within the production and warehouse areas
-
Operate a forklift when needed (experience is a plus)
-
Use Excel for data entry, tracking, and basic reporting
